What role do moored buoys play in oceanographic data collection?

Mooring buoys are critical tools in oceanographic data collection as they are designed to gather continuous real-time data on a wide range of environmental parameters. These parameters typically include temperature, salinity, currents, and sometimes even atmospheric conditions, depending on the instruments attached to the buoy. This ongoing data collection is crucial for understanding ocean dynamics, climate variability, and other aspects of the marine environment.

The use of moored buoys provides researchers with long-term data that can improve models of ocean circulation and climate change, making them invaluable for both scientific research and practical applications, such as navigation and fishing. This integrated approach allows for comprehensive monitoring of ocean conditions and their changes over time, supporting a variety of studies related to both physical oceanography and marine ecosystems.
